How they compare

South Africa currently reports 85.2% against 84.8% in Mexico, a difference of 0.4%.

The two have swapped places 4 times across 11 shared years of data; in 2000 it was Mexico ahead.

Mexico ranks 100th and South Africa ranks 99th of 187 countries.

Mexico has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Mexico South Africa Difference Ahead
2000s 73.2% 67.1% 6.1% Mexico
2010s 91.8% 78.3% 13.5% Mexico
2020s 89.7% 85.7% 4.0% Mexico

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Lower secondary education completion rate is measured as the gross intake ratio to the last grade of lower secondary education (general and pre-vocational). It is calculated as the number of new entrants in the last grade of lower secondary education, regardless of age, divided by the population at the entrance age for the last grade of lower secondary education.
